East Haven Residents Demand Answers on Cosey Beach Parking Woes

Side streets are often clogged with out-of-towners.

Cosey Beach area residents are demanding action over side streets leading to the beach being filled with out-of-towners, the New Haven Register reports. 

A public forum was held on the parking woes at Cosey Beach Thursday night and about 30 residents attended, Evan Lips reports. 

According to Evan, Cosey Beach is one of the only beaches on the shoreline that doesn’t charge for out-of-town parking or require a proof of residency.
